The Unforeseen Positives of Tesla Self-Driving Cars

Tesla is quickly rolling out self-driving electric cars with software that is twice as safe as a human driver. They have more eyes than a human, better reaction time, and can continue to become safer by learning from all other Teslas on the road. For how much more advanced the computers on a Tesla are, they are planning on developing the next generation system to be three times better than what is already twice as safe as humans.
While most people would look at self-driving cars and imagine sitting in the driver's seat while the car drove itself, that reality is limited. The impact of self-driving cars will be felt in ways many do not consider.

The Walking Dead is Terminal or How I Learned to Stop Worrying and Love Killing Characters

This will contain spoilers both of characters who have died or who are still alive, which in a show full of character death is a spoiler in and of itself.

First off, the death of a character is not about that character but about how that death affects others. Whether it motivates them to action, motivates them towards nihilistic inaction, or changes their world view, a character's death has to mean something.
